About Andescross
Andescross is a Bariloche-based mountain-guiding company specialising in trekking, mountaineering and the classic Andes crossings that link Argentine and Chilean Patagonia. With bilingual, certified guides and years of expedition experience, they lead small groups through some of the wildest terrain in the northern Patagonian Andes.
Their programmes include multi-day treks across the Andes on historic routes such as the Paso de las Nubes and the Manso and Puelo valleys, hut-to-hut hikes in Nahuel Huapi National Park, snowshoe outings, and mountaineering ascents of regional peaks. Trips combine hiking with boat transfers across remote lakes and overnights in mountain refuges or wilderness camps, with logistics, permits, meals and camping gear handled by the guiding team.
